    If you have a double-glazed windows that is misted it could be a sign of an issue with the glass panes or a problem with the seal. A specialized repair procedure can be used to get rid of the moisture and clean the glass unit and install an additional spacer bar and a desiccant to prevent further condensation. This repair can be done at home or on the spot and is typically less expensive than replacing the entire window.

    It's cheaper to replace a double pane that's been damaged, but it's not always the glass. Double-paned windows are equipped with a space in between the two panes of glass which is sealed with Krypton gas or argon. This creates an airtight seal, and also reduces the loss of energy. To ensure energy efficiency, and to ensure an airtight seal that is tight, it is usually required to replace the entire window when one glass pane breaks.

    Misted Double Glazing

    Double glazing that has been contaminated can be a problem for homeowners. It can affect how well your windows function and could result in dampness, mold and expensive energy bills. It's important to fix any double glazing issues as soon as possible especially when winter is approaching.

    Misting occurs when the glass in your window has condensation formed between the panes of glass. This is often due to poor installation or air infiltration. The best way to avoid this is to utilize an FENSA approved window installer.

    Keep your double glazing clear of dust, dirt and other debris. The frames can be cleaned by using warm soapy water. If the frames are constructed from aluminum or wood, you may need to use other methods to thoroughly clean them.

    double glazed window repairs near me glazing owners often complain that their doors and windows are difficult to open and close after installation. This may be caused by extreme temperatures as the frame expands or shrinks depending on the weather. Try warming up or cool down the frame using hot or cold water and adjust any hinges, handles or mechanisms. If this doesn't work, you might want to consider contact the company who installed your double glazing, as they might be able to offer a reimbursement or repair service.

    If your double glazed windows have begun to mist it could be because the seal between the two panes of glass has failed. This could be caused by a variety of reasons, including poor installation, aging, or harsh chemicals or oil-based cleaners. It is also a good idea to choose an FENSA certified installer to ensure that your double glazing fully complies with UK building regulations.

    In some cases misting double glazing unit can be fixed by replacing the spacer bar with one that is a bit warmer. This will raise the temperature of the glass and assist to stop condensation. You can also use thermally efficient glass with coatings that emit low emissions, and argon between the glass to minimize condensation.

    Skylight Repair

    Skylights are an excellent way to bring natural light into a home without creating a bright. They also are great for adding insulation which will help to cut down on heating costs. But, like any window or door, they may also encounter a range of problems. It is crucial to get a professional's attention when the double-pane skylight has been damaged. This will stop condensation, water leaks, and other damage to the glass and frame.

    Skylight leaks are usually caused by the breaking of the seal on the glass or the frame corroding. These problems can result in the frame leaking water and into the ceiling. A contractor can fix leaky rooflights by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al and frame. The cost to repair a skylight varies depending on the size of the window and the type of glass. It could be worth replacing the entire frame if badly damaged.

    Mold is another problem that is commonly encountered with skylights. The mold can be found on the outside, inside or in the frame of the skylight. The cause of mold could be condensation, leaky pipes or an improper seal. If the mold is contained to the area around the window, simple repairs can be done. If the mold is widespread the skylight may require replacement.
